Cleaning UPVC windows

When it comes to cleaning upvc windows repair windows, you need make sure to use the right products to ensure an excellent result. If you choose the wrong cleaning products this could cause irreparable damage to your windows. To avoid this, follow the tips provided in this article.

A vacuum cleaner that has a a soft brush attachment can be used to clean your upvc window repair windows frames. This will remove any dust or dirt that may have built up on the hinges. You should also wash the insides of your uPVC windows using a non-smear cleaning agent.

Soft, lint-free white towels are best for wiping down your uPVC window frame. Be sure to clean these whenever they get dirty.

A microfibre fabric is an option. They are soft and scratch-proof. They assist in restoring the shine to your uPVC.

If your uPVC windows have become discoloured it is possible to apply a cream cleaner. Apply the solution to the area in a small amount and let it soak for a few moments. After this process is completed then you need to wipe the surface with a dry, clean cloth.

A mixture of water and vinegar can also be made use of. It can be sprayed on the area and left on for ten minutes. This will help to loosen dirt and other debris and make it easier to scrub away. After a few minutes, clean your windows and wipe them clean using an abrasive rag that is dry and clean.

Cleaning your upvc window repairs near me windows shouldn't be done using pads with abrasive properties. Abrasive pads can cause damage uPVC's glossy exterior. Additionally, if you try to clean the stain with an abrasive cleaner and it is left to dry, it will permanently damage the gloss of your uPVC window.

upvc window repair near me window repair results in a cloudy window

A window that is cloudy or foggy could be a sign of a damaged seal. This is a common issue that can occur due to an unsound seal. There are a variety of options to solve this issue. First, you must know how to fix a broken window seal. Next, you will need to know how to prevent it happening again.

If you have a double-pane windows, you may be able to replace the sash to solve the problem. This is only temporary. In the end, you'll have to replace the entire window. The cost ranges from $200-$400 for each window.

Fogy windows can result from a variety of problems. This includes a defective air gap seal, water between the panes, or wooden frames that are rotting. But, the most frequent reason for a window that is hazy is a damaged seal.

Clean the frames and panes to repair the air gap that is damaged. This can be difficult since there are gaps between the panes. It is recommended to utilize a dehumidifier to eliminate excess moisture from the area.

In addition to taking moisture out, you must also eliminate the fungus. A high humidity is usually the cause of mold growth between windows. The spores can be spread by hot temperatures. They aren't visible to humans, but they will develop if they're in the right climate.

After you have removed the mold you can replace it. You can do this by taking it to a glass fabrication shop. The sash can be replaced.

You can decide to do this yourself if you're comfortable working with carpentry. However, if you're not comfortable with this particular project, you could hire a contractor to do the work.
